Are you sure???     I have never heard of citizenship being  affected by the occupation of a spouse.  

The eligibility for citizenship is through having a Permanent Residence visa then satisfying the residency requirement - normally 4 years living in Australia immediately before applying for citizenship.

You need to go to www.acecqa.gov.au. That is the governing body for childcare in Australia, they do the qualification assessments. 

From what I remember, the UK have Lv2s and Lv3s (NNEB being Lv3 and therefore fully qualified). In Australia we have Cert III and Diploma (Diploma being fully qualified). However UK Lv3 gets assessed as a Cert III which comes as a shock to a lot of people. You then have to study the extra units to qualify for a Diploma.

We also have separate qualifications for school work. They're fairly short and easy to get, but I'm not sure if the NNEB would qualify you to work in schools the way it does in the UK. However in 2014 I worked in a school based on my qualification which was an Australian Diploma so maybe you still can.
